An examination of the relationship between social gender attitudes with self-confidence, personality characteristics and socio-demographic variables of university students

Abstract (EN)

The aim of this study was to examine the relationship between social gender aroles and self-esteem and personality traits of university students. In addition to this, it's examined that whether the social gender attitudes, self-confidence and personality traits of the students displayed any significant differences according to their gender, their level of income, place where their life is spent, education level of the mother and the father, faculty and class variables. The sample of the study consistsed of 348 students studying at Çukurova University in 2018-2019 academic year. SocialGender Roles Attitude Scale, Cervantes Personality Scale, Self-Confidence Scale and Personal Information Form were used as data collection tools. Results showed that there was a positive relationship between students' social gender roles attitude and the level of self-confidence and, there was a significant relationship between social gender roles attitudes and personality traits. Social gender roles attitudes displays considerable differences according to the gender and family income. It was found that the students' egalitarian attitudes on gender roles and self-confidence were at high levels; the students were extroverted and consistent, and their neurotic personalities were relatively higher than those of individuals with balanced personalities.
